Include the cost of independent verification and ongoing support before discussing expansion.","engineering":"Interpretation: Fit is an isolated workflow experiment. Use disposable certificates, a test trust domain and least-privilege service identities. Require explicit failure handling; test that issuer errors cannot silently produce an unacceptable trust chain. Compare AI scoring with expiry rules on held-out cases and include dependency outages. Prerequisites include an approved key-management design and a named PKI expert. A proof of value should verify the deployed endpoint, not just artifact creation, and measure end-to-end correctness and effort. The documented cloud stack offers no evidence for on-premises or hybrid performance, and model scoring should not itself authorize issuance.","delivery":"Interpretation: Assign a PKI service owner, integration engineer and independent reviewer. Map renewal, installation and rollback responsibilities; establish a manual baseline and train operators on failed or partial completion. Dependencies include test endpoints, approved identity controls, key custody and support capacity. Proposed acceptance criteria: every test renewal has a validated chain, endpoint check and accountable approval; failed issuer or identity tests stop safely; correction effort and total completion time are reported against baseline. Review before production and after material changes. These are proposed local tests, not observed project outcomes. Risks include confusing a completed dashboard record with successful deployment."},"retrievedAt":"2026-09-13T03:01:12Z","enrichedAt":"2026-09-13T03:01:31Z","enrichmentBasis":"retrieved source","accessibilityWorkforceImplications":"Interpretation: validate dashboard accessibility and train operators to distinguish generated artifacts from verified service restoration.","procurementImplications":"Interpretation: compare deterministic renewal tooling with AI-assisted prioritization, including recurring support and cloud costs.","operatingModelImplications":"Interpretation: assign PKI operations ownership of issuance, installation, validation and rollback.","updateExplanation":"No URL match in 247 full-archive records at offsets 0, 100 and 200; targeted Mississippi search returned zero.
